Your Phone comes with a Power Save feature that will
automatically be activated if your phone is unable to find a
signal after 15 minutes of searching. While this feature is active,
the phone’s battery charge is conserved. The phone will
automatically recheck for a signal periodically. To manually
force the phone to recheck for a signal, press any key. A
message on the display will let you know when your phone is
operating in Power Save mode.
